00042 /* 
00043  * __BEGIN_DECLS should be used at the beginning of your declarations,
00044  * so that C++ compilers don't mangle their names.  Use __END_DECLS at
00045  * the end of C declarations. 
00046  */
00047 #undef __BEGIN_DECLS
00048 #undef __END_DECLS
00049 #ifdef __cplusplus
00050 # define __BEGIN_DECLS extern "C" {
00051 # define __END_DECLS }
00052 #else
00053 # define __BEGIN_DECLS /* empty */
00054 # define __END_DECLS /* empty */
00055 #endif

00057 /* 
00058  * __P is a macro used to wrap function prototypes, so that compilers
00059  * that don't understand ANSI C prototypes still work, and ANSI C
00060  * compilers can issue warnings about type mismatches. 
00061  */
00062 #undef __P
00063 #if defined (__STDC__) || defined (_AIX) \
00064         || (defined (__mips) && defined (_SYSTYPE_SVR4)) \
00065                         || defined(WIN32) || defined(__cplusplus)
00066 # define __P(protos) protos
00067 #else
00068 # define __P(protos) ()
00069 #endif
